#include <stdio.h> /* printf, sprintf */
#include <stdlib.h> /* exit, atoi, malloc, free */
#include <unistd.h> /* read, write, close */
#include <string.h> /* memcpy, memset */
#include <sys/socket.h> /* socket, connect */
#include <netinet/in.h> /* struct sockaddr_in, struct sockaddr */
#include <netdb.h> /* struct hostent, gethostbyname */
#include <arpa/inet.h>
#include "helpers.h"
#include "requests.h"
#include "parson.h"
#include <ctype.h>
void serialize_user(char **string, char *username, char *password) {
JSON_Value *root_value = json_value_init_object();
JSON_Object *root_object = json_value_get_object(root_value);
char *serialized_string = NULL;
json_object_set_string(root_object, "username", username);
json_object_set_string(root_object, "password", password);
serialized_string = json_serialize_to_string_pretty(root_value);
string[0] = malloc(strlen(serialized_string) + 1);
strcpy(string[0], serialized_string);
json_free_serialized_string(serialized_string);
json_value_free(root_value);
}
void serialize_book(char **string, char *title, char *author, char *genre, char *publisher, int page_count) {
JSON_Value *root_value = json_value_init_object();
JSON_Object *root_object = json_value_get_object(root_value);
char *serialized_string = NULL;
json_object_set_string(root_object, "title", title);
json_object_set_string(root_object, "author", author);
json_object_set_string(root_object, "genre", genre);
json_object_set_string(root_object, "publisher", publisher);
json_object_set_number(root_object, "page_count", page_count);
serialized_string = json_serialize_to_string_pretty(root_value);
string[0] = malloc(strlen(serialized_string) + 1);
strcpy(string[0], serialized_string);
json_free_serialized_string(serialized_string);
json_value_free(root_value);
}
int isNumber(char *buffer) {
if (buffer[0] == '-') {
return 0;
}
for (int i = 0; i < strlen(buffer); i++) {
if (!isdigit(buffer[i])) {
return 0;
}
}
return 1;
}
void free_buffers(char *message, char *response) {
if (message != NULL) {
free(message);
}
if (response != NULL) {
free(response);
}
}
int wrong_string(char *string) {
if (strcmp(string, "")) {
return 0;
} else if (string[0] == ' ') {
return 0;
}
return 1;
}
